The Lendersdorfer Wehr, known as Wehr an der Rur bei Lendersdorf, is a prominent weir situated on the Rur river in Germany, nestled between the districts of Düren-Lendersdorf and Düren-Niederau. This significant other_man_made structure, standing at an elevation of 182 meters, plays a crucial role in managing the Rur's flow, impounding water for the Dürener Mühlenteich and supplying local industry. Spanning an impressive 140 meters in width with a height difference of 2.40 meters, it's one of the largest weirs…

The Lendersdorfer Wehr is undergoing a major renovation and ecological restoration project, including the construction of a fish ladder. This project aims to improve fish passage and restore the weir's structural integrity. Construction is anticipated to be completed by the first quarter of 2025. Access or viewing might be limited during this period, so checking for updates before your visit is advisable.

The Lendersdorfer Wehr is a crucial piece of infrastructure. It impounds water for the Dürener Mühlenteich (Düren Mill Pond) and supplies water to an industrial park in Düren. Its ongoing renovation also highlights significant ecological efforts to improve fish passage, aligning with the EG Water Framework Directive, making it important for environmental protection.
